One of the most prevalent challenges addressed through natural conditioning is iron removal. High levels of iron in water can cause unsightly stains and damage plumbing over time, prompting many to search for a plumber using Google terms like "find me a plumber near me." However, before resorting to professional services or expensive filtration systems, exploring natural water conditioning techniques can be a game-changer.
For instance, aeration is a simple yet effective method that introduces oxygen into the water supply, helping to oxidize and remove iron. This process not only improves water clarity but also prevents future iron buildup in pipes and appliances. Another natural approach involves using filters infused with bamboo or coconut shell carbon, which can effectively reduce chlorine levels and absorb contaminants, including some forms of heavy metals and organic compounds. One of the most common and effective methods is whole home water filtration, which involves installing a system that purifies water at its source. These systems are designed to remove a wide range of contaminants, from chlorine and heavy metals to bacteria and viruses. For instance, carbon filters are highly efficient at reducing chlorine levels, improving taste and odor.
